Configuration | Range | Measurement | Default | Description | |
I2C settings | Configures I2C on the TSM | ||||
Address | 0 to 127 | 7-bit value | 80 (0x50) | The I2C address for the TSM. | |
System Enabled | Configures the startup state of the TSM | ||||
System Enabled | True/False | Boolean | True | Enables or disables the TSM | |
Operation Mode | Configures the default operation mode | ||||
detection | True/False | Boolean | True | Operation mode ASN.1 over either I2C or USB Raw HID | |
detectionHID | True/False | Boolean | True | Operation mode USB HID | |
Range Settings | Sets the scanning range dynamically | ||||
Scanning Range | 10-1·mm | Mechanical Data (col. B * 10) | The area (width and height) the Touch Sensor Module (TSM) will scan for an object with lasers and photodiodes (PD). This value also sets the limit for High Y (Max Y) below. | ||
Frequency Settings | Changes the Touch Sensor Modules update frequency | ||||
Idle Frequency | Frequency | Hz | 33 | Scanning frequency when the Touch Sensor Module has not registered any touch object. | |
Finger Frequency | Frequency | Hz | 100 | Scanning frequency when the Touch Sensor Module has registered and tracking a touch object. | |
Touch Active Area Adjustments | Contains settings for modifying the active touch area and the reported touch coordinates | ||||
Low Bound X (Min X) | 10-1·mm | 36 | Start position of the Touch Active Area (TAA) in X-direction. Low X, High X, Low Y & High Y make up the TAA. | ||
Low Bound Y (Min Y) | 10-1·mm | 0 | Start position of the Touch Active Area (TAA) in Y-direction. Low X, High X, Low Y & High Y make up the TAA. | ||
High Bound X (Max X) | 10-1·mm | Mechanical Data (col. A * 10) + 36 | End position of the Touch Active Area (TAA) in X-direction. Low X, High X, Low Y & High Y make up the TAA. | ||
High Bound Y (Max Y) | 10-1·mm | Mechanical Data (col. B * 10) | End position of the Touch Active Area (TAA) in Y-direction. Low X, High X, Low Y & High Y make up the TAA. | ||
Reverse X | True/False | Boolean | False | Reverses the X-coordinates of reported touches. Note, that the origin of the vast majority of the displays is in the top left corner. | |
Reverse Y | True/False | Boolean | False | Reverses the Y-coordinates of reported touches. Note, that the origin of the vast majority of the displays is in the top left corner. | |
Flip XY | True/False | Boolean | False | Swaps the Y- with the X-coordinates of the reported touches. | |
Offset X | 10-1·mm | 0 | Offsets the projected TAA in X-direction, on the display. | ||
Offset Y | 10-1·mm | 0 | Offsets the projected TAA in Y-direction, on the display. | ||
HID Display Size | The size of the display reported by the Touch Sensor Module to the host. Only usable when connecting with USB HID | ||||
Hid Display Size X | 10-1·mm | Mechanical Data (col. A * 10) | Width of the physical display. It is very important to set this parameter correct since the TSM will report touch coordinated in percentage of the physical display length/height. | ||
Hid Display Size Y | 10-1·mm | Mechanical Data (col. B * 10) | Height of the physical display. It is very important to set this parameter correct since the TSM will report touch coordinated in percentage of the physical display length/height. | ||
Snapping | Configure the snapping area around the edges of the Touch Active Area (TAA) | ||||
Enabled | True/False | Boolean | False | Enables or disables the snapping filter. | |
Left Inner | Mechanical Data | 10-1 mm | 0 | Distance from edge to the inner snapping edge, left side of TAA. | |
Left Outer | Mechanical Data | 10-1 mm | 0 | Distance from edge to the outer snapping edge, left side of TAA. | |
Right Inner | Mechanical Data | 10-1 mm | 0 | Distance from edge to the inner snapping edge, right side of TAA. | |
Right Outer | Mechanical Data | 10-1 mm | 0 | Distance from edge to the outer snapping edge, right side of TAA. | |
Top Inner | Mechanical Data | 10-1 mm | 0 | Distance from edge to the inner snapping edge, top side of TAA. | |
Top Outer | Mechanical Data | 10-1 mm | 0 | Distance from edge to the outer snapping edge, top side of TAA. | |
Bottom Inner | Mechanical Data | 10-1 mm | 0 | Distance from edge to the inner snapping edge, bottom side of TAA. | |
Bottom Outer | Mechanical Data | 10-1 mm | 0 | Distance from edge to the outer snapping edge, bottom side of TAA. | |
Click On Touch | Configures the Touch Sensor Module to send an Up (touch event) after Down within a defined threshold to create an instant touch experience | ||||
Enabled | True/False | Boolean | False | Enables and disables the Click On Touch Feature | |
Time To Up | ms | 100 | Time from the Down event until the Up event is sent. | ||
Distance | 10-1·mm | 100 | Distance from the initial location that a touch must stay within for Click On Touch to be enabled for a touch | ||
Floating Protection Settings | Wait for the object to stabilize on the Y-axis, in order to identify the position of the object in a reliable way. This parameter should not be set at the same time as Double-Click Prevention is turned on. | ||||
Enabled | True/False | Boolean | True40 | Floating protection enabled. | |
Floating Protection Time | ms | 400Time to wait before reporting touch registration. | |||
Double-Click Prevention Settings | Configuration of the filter prevention area and timeout. This parameter should not be set at the same time as Floating Protection is turned on. | ||||
Enabled | True/False | Boolean | False | Enables or disables the double-click prevention filter. | |
Prevention Time | >0 | ms | 500 | The time period when no additional touches will be reported in prevention area. | |
Prevention Radius | >0 | 10-1 mm | 220 | The radius of the area around the touch defining area where touches are suppressed. | |
Object Size Restrictions | Only reports touches with an object size that is within the defined limits | ||||
Max Size Enabled | True/False | Boolean | False | Allows a maximum touch object size. | |
Max Size | 10-1·mm | 0 | Max limitation of a touch object (if Max Size Enabled =True). | ||
Min Size Enabled | True/False | Boolean | False | Allows a minimum touch object size. | |
Min Size | 10-1·mm | 0 | Min limitation of a touch object (if Min Size Enabled =True). | ||
Miscellaneous Settings | |||||
Number Of Reported Touches | 1-10 touches | Quantity | 2 | The number of touches that can be reported simultaneously. | |
Reflective Edge Filter | True/False | Boolean | False | Useful when there is a risk that there are highly reflective materials right outside the active touch area |
